Hemodialysis (High-Flux & Online HDF)

Hemodialysis (High-Flux & Online HDF)

Hemodialysis (High-Flux & Online HDF)

Hemodialysis is a life-saving procedure for patients with kidney failure. Advanced high-flux dialysis and Hemodiafiltration (HDF) help remove toxins more efficiently, improve blood quality, and reduce complications such as fatigue, inflammation, and cardiovascular stress.

Peritoneal Dialysis (CAPD & APD)

Peritoneal Dialysis (CAPD & APD)

Peritoneal Dialysis (CAPD & APD)

Peritoneal dialysis allows patients to undergo treatment at home using the lining of the abdomen to filter waste. Automated Peritoneal Dialysis (APD) further improves convenience by performing dialysis overnight, giving patients greater independence and lifestyle flexibility.

Kidney Transplantation

Kidney Transplantation

Kidney Transplantation

Kidney transplantation is the most effective long-term treatment for end-stage kidney disease. Advanced surgical techniques, improved immunosuppressive therapies, and better donor matching systems ensure higher success rates, faster recovery, and improved long-term kidney function.

Minimally Invasive & Laparoscopic Nephrectomy

Minimally Invasive & Laparoscopic Nephrectomy

Minimally Invasive & Laparoscopic Nephrectomy

This technique removes diseased kidneys or donor kidneys using small incisions instead of open surgery. It results in less pain, reduced blood loss, shorter hospital stay, and faster recovery while maintaining surgical precision.

Robotic Kidney Surgery

Robotic Kidney Surgery

Robotic Kidney Surgery

Robotic-assisted surgery provides enhanced precision for complex kidney procedures, including tumor removal and transplantation. It offers better visualization, improved accuracy, and reduced risk of complications.

CRRT (Continuous Renal Replacement Therapy)

CRRT (Continuous Renal Replacement Therapy)

CRRT (Continuous Renal Replacement Therapy)

CRRT is used in critically ill patients with acute kidney injury. It continuously filters blood over 24 hours, providing gentle and stable fluid and toxin removal, especially in ICU patients with unstable blood pressure.

Plasmapheresis

Plasmapheresis

Plasmapheresis

Plasmapheresis is an advanced blood purification technique used to remove harmful antibodies from the blood in autoimmune kidney diseases such as glomerulonephritis and vasculitis. It helps prevent further kidney damage and supports recovery.

Nephrology Treatments and Cost Comparison (USD)

Explore treatment costs across countries to make informed and confident healthcare decisions.

Swipe to compare all countries

Nephrology ProcedureIndiaTurkeyThailandSouth Africa
Hemodialysis$50 – 300$150 – 500$200 – 600$100 – 400
Peritoneal Dialysis$200 – 600$400 – 900$500 – 1,200$300 – 800
Kidney Transplant$12,000 – 25,000$16,000 – 50,000$30,000 – 55,000$20,000 – 40,000
Laparoscopic Nephrectomy$3,000 – 7,000$6,000 – 12,000$7,000 – 14,000$5,000 – 10,000
Robotic Kidney Surgery$6,800 – 9,000$12,000 – 25,000$15,000 – 30,000$10,000 – 22,000
CRRT (ICU per day)$300 – 900$800 – 1,800$900 – 2,000$600 – 1,500
Plasmapheresis$1,000 – 2,500$2,000 – 4,000$2,500 – 5,000$1,800 – 3,500
